Can We Take Junta's Gestures Seriously?

  …    …

Junta in Burma this week made some small little gestures, laying conditions for dialogue and appointing a liaison for dialogue. But the question, a very Big Question, is if we can take Junta seriously, the same junta which held an election but jailed people's  elected representatives and then made blood baths of all pro-democracy demonstrations.
